Making the most of La Garrotxa

Garrotxa’s tourism office has presented a group of 44 proposals for experiences to enjoy all year round in the popular land of volcanoes

Gar­rotxa’s tourism of­fice, with com­pa­nies that form part of its In­no­va­tion and Prod­uct Ser­vice, this June pre­sented a col­lec­tion of 44 pro­pos­als for ex­pe­ri­ences to enjoy all year round in the pop­u­lar land of vol­ca­noes. The col­lec­tion is split into four sec­tions (na­ture and cul­ture, gas­tron­omy, health and well-being, and out­ings among vol­ca­noes), which in­clude dif­fer­ent unique ex­pe­ri­ences of very dif­fer­ent types.

One is tak­ing a bal­loon flight over the vol­ca­noes, pro­vid­ing a unique per­spec­tive from a bird’s eye view. Cava is served to the pas­sen­gers dur­ing the flight while they con­tem­plate the land­scape for miles around.

Mean­while, walk­ing en­thu­si­asts can opt for Cam­i­nant pel romànic de la Gar­rotxa, which, as its name sug­gests, pro­poses dis­cov­er­ing the Ro­manesque her­itage of the re­gion on foot. There are two hik­ing trails along an­cient paths that allow walk­ers to dis­cover an ex­cep­tional land­scape, in­clud­ing the spec­tac­u­lar vol­ca­noes and their lava flows, the Fageda d’en Jordà beech for­est, and paths that date back to me­dieval times.

Other op­tions in­clude dis­cov­er­ing local ravines, a trip to the Museu dels Sants in Olot, which now has an es­cape room, or a night­time walk to learn about the area’s noc­tur­nal crea­tures. Be­sides that, there are also tast­ing ses­sions of lo­cally pro­duced del­i­ca­cies and a range of other gas­tron­omy op­tions.

The offer is com­pleted with guided tours to the least known cor­ners of La Gar­rotxa, tak­ing in sun­sets, local flora, ori­en­ta­tion cir­cuits, and vis­its to farms and work­shops. In short, this very com­plete pro­gramme caters for all types of peo­ple, tastes and ages.

The pub­li­ca­tion of the pro­pos­als is a re­sponse to the in­ter­est gen­er­ated by many of the ac­tiv­i­ties that were part of the 10 sus­tain­able pack­ages known as Ex­periències Gar­rotxa in­com­ing, which were mar­keted through travel agen­cies ac­cred­ited with the Eu­ro­pean Char­ter for Sus­tain­able Tourism. As the Ex­periències Gar­rotxa in­com­ing pro­gramme is still run­ning, these 44 new pro­pos­als ex­pand the op­tions avail­able to vis­i­tors to La Gar­rotxa.

In ad­di­tion, the tourism of­fice is also pro­mot­ing the Ara us cui­dem nos­altres and Agenda d’estiu cam­paigns, which are made up of 40 guided tours from dif­fer­ent ac­tiv­i­ties com­pa­nies over the com­ing months. The of­fice is also work­ing on new ideas to help re­ac­ti­vate the local tourism sec­tor after the coro­n­avirus pan­demic (http://​ca.​tur​isme​garr​otxa.​com/​propostes).

For the health workers

Ara us cuidem nosaltres (Now let us take care of you) is the campaign launched as a gesture of solidarity towards the healthcare community and that also aims to help the local tourism sector overcome the health crisis. Until March 25, 2021, over 35 firms are offering discounts to health professionals to enjoy stays and tourist experiences in La Garrotxa.
